Premium pump gas should have enough octane for stock engines at sea level. Above 5,000 feet your stock engine cannot develop more than about 75% of its sea level rated power. Therefore, you will not get detonation with even Regular pump gas. Next time you're in Denver notice that most gas stations don't even sell 91 octane pump gas.
